50 years ago today, Martin Luther King, Jr delivered his final speech - a rousing call for justice and an end to segregation, even as he acknowledged that may not live to see it. His words held even more profound weight when he was assassinated just one day later.
In remembrance of Martin Luther King's legacy and pursuit of justice through nonviolent action, let us follow in his footsteps, fighting for injustices we see around us, standing up for our peers, and loving our neighbors as ourselves. Let us not forget the ways we can be God's light to our brothers and sisters despite the darkness that may seem to be closing in around them. |
